Not surprisingly, given the state of trucking today, Barr-Nunn Transportation, Inc. is excited to be celebrating its 27th year in business. The truckload carrier was formed in 1982 by Bob Sturgeon as Sturgeon Truck Lines with 10 trucks. He later bought Barr-Nunn Transportation and merged the two companies.

Today Barr-Nunn serves the Midwest, Southeast and Northeast with a fleet that has grown to over 500 trucks and 1600 trailers. Headquartered in Granger, IA, it also operates terminals in Charlotte, NC and Manchester, PA.

“The daily focus, dedication and hard work of each and every member of our team, whether on the road or in the office or shop, is the reason Barr-Nunn is able to celebrate 27 successful years,” pointed out Rene Beacom, president. “We are proud of our past accomplishments and because of this same great team of people, are looking forward to the challenging and exciting opportunities which lie ahead."

Beacom noted that Barr-Nunn is committed to protecting the environment with a continued focus on reducing greenhouse gas emissions, and is a proud recipient of the highest rating given to carriers by the EPA SmartWay program.
